Cargo owners are usually among the first victims in a crisis. COVID-19 has taken that to another level, with shipments being delayed, blanked, subjected to demurrage, stranded, lost, dropped by importers, or stored at sea because of landside space constraints. Cargo owners ultimately are the lifeblood of ship owners/operators and the ports that serve them. With so many parties in between, how can ports get closer to their real users, understand their needs and build solutions to keep them satisfied and loyal?
With climate change and the environment becoming a big concern, many people are looking for green resources to replace pollution-heavy processes. One of these resources is “green hydrogen. Hydrogen is an abundant chemical element made of one electron and one proton, and in standard conditions it exists in molecular form as H2 gas. Hydrogen is a colorless, odorless and highly combustible nonmetal that is often stored in high-pressure tanks in its gas or liquid form.

New research by industry coalition Sustainable Aviation confirms that the UK could be home to up to 14 sustainable aviation fuel (SAF) production facilities in areas across the country – making it a world leader in clean aviation technology. The research by energy consultancy E4tech and commissioned by Sustainable Aviation revealed that these facilities could be based in seven clusters – Teesside, Humberside, the north-west of England, south Wales, Southampton, St Fergus and Grangemouth.
Vanessa Nord believes that a rethinking is underway in Germany’s professional sports. In 2019, the 28-year-old founded a company that supports clubs on their way to sustainability: ecologically, socially and economically. Apparently, she struck a chord: Nord has already worked with FC Bayern Munich, the second German ice hockey league, and the German Boxing Association.

Earlier this year, Cape Town-based fashion designer Sindiso Khumalo received the prestigious LVMH prize, which was for 2020 shared out between the eight finalists, as a measure of Covid-19 era support for emerging talent. But that’s just one of the growing number of accolades Khumalo can add to her mantlepiece. In a fraught year, she’s fought through to be now bestowed with a second prestigious distinction, in the form of the Green Carpet Fashion Awards’ Independent Designer title.

Currently, all BC residents are barred from receiving referral awards and credits for referring customers to BC Car Dealers and Salespeople. The claim is that the referring party is actively participating in the sale of that vehicle and therefore requires a licence or other qualifications to do so.

Get ready for some big changes at grocery stores and restaurants across the country starting next year. The Liberal government announced this week that a ban on some single-use plastics will go into effect by the end of 2021.
